What You'll Do: Our Compliance Consultant will be the dedicated point of contact for our clients providing support on I-9 program related questions. This role is 100% work from home position with ability to travel to client corporate sites for business reviews annually or quarterly or for optional in office learning opportunities. All travel is domestic, and not required on regular basis.

Responsibilities

  • Serve as primary contact for 20-30 I-9 customers, answer emails and phone calls within 24 hours, host monthly calls.
  • Create and deliver organized, thoughtful, and well-designed QBRs with the objective of retaining and growing each customer in his/her portfolio with a focus on expanding the programs calculated by First Advantage
  • Review I-9 program performance and key metrics and make relevant best practice recommendations to the customer to streamline hiring and support a compliant I-9 program
  • Complete all tasks delegated by Managers and the leadership team in a timely and accurate manner
  • Identify cross-sell/up-sell opportunities, meet or exceed upsell goal delegated by leadership.
  • Achieve an average of at least 8 on the customer satisfaction survey
  • Achieve a 98% or greater customer retention rate
